I am 32 y/o and I was working as an AutoCAd drafter for 3 years and last year got laid off. Since then i am out off work. now I am thinking to go to the Kaplan for HVAC but it is expensive $21 grand and what if i can not find a job again bcoz not having experience. What about Peterson School or other trade schools? or Should i stick with my field as a drafter and hope and pray someday i will find a job or jump to the HVAC? Please any comments or helps appreciated. Thanks in advance |

Isn't their cheaper schools than 21k in your area? You should look into community colleges or technical 2 yr schools in your area! community colleges in my area are around 4k a year. Never go to a private for profit school for a trade job. such ass ITT TECH or anything that is 20K for a degree that only takes 2 yrs or less. HVAC is a good job, but I wouldnt pay 20 grand to be one.
